Race Day Weather
Cool start, gradual warming
Runners will face a cool start at 42°F, rising to 50°F by race's end. With a maximum wind of 8 mph from the WNW, the course will feature crosswinds in the early miles and a beneficial tailwind from miles 6 to 11 and 13 to 17. Runners should consider pacing conservatively in the first half and take advantage of the tailwind on the rolling terrain for a strong finish.

Race Info
The Boston Marathon, established in 1897, is the world's oldest annual marathon and requires qualifying times based on age and gender. Runners start in Hopkinton and finish on Boylston Street, tackling a net downhill course with a mix of flat stretches and the iconic Newton Hills, including Heartbreak Hill. Key landmarks include Wellesley's "Scream Tunnel" and the historic finish in Copley Square.
